Usual Respiratory Symptoms and When to Stress


Typical breathing signs include coughing, wheezing, breast tightness, and extended exhaustion. While these signs and symptoms may show moderate conditions, their persistence or strength can indicate an extra severe concern.


When to look for medical suggestions:



  • Coughing: Long-term longer than three weeks, specifically with blood or mucus.

  • Hissing: Taking place often or accompanied by upper body discomfort.

  • Exhaustion: Influencing daily activities and not improving with rest.

What Is Shortness of Breath?


Lack of breath, or dyspnea, describes an uneasy experience of not obtaining sufficient air. This condition can vary from moderate to severe and might arise unexpectedly or slowly. Causes can vary from anxiousness and physical exertion to underlying lung or cardiovascular disease.


Signs to watch for consist of:



  • Problem in carrying out everyday tasks.

  • Tightness in the upper body or a sensation of suffocation.

  • Enhanced heart rate or fast breathing.


Shortness of breath warrants motivate examination, particularly if it takes place suddenly, showing possible respiratory distress.


Setting apart Between Severe and Chronic Problems


Acute pulmonary problems emerge instantly and normally call for prompt treatment. Examples include pneumonia, lung blood clot, or bronchial asthma attacks. Signs and symptoms typically establish rapidly and might rise rapidly.


Chronic problems, such as persistent ob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D) or asthma, create gradually and may cause lasting health problems. Signs may change in intensity with time but could come to be extra constant without correct monitoring.


Trick differences:



  • Intense: Quick start, extreme signs and symptoms, urgent care required.

  • Persistent: Progressive onset, persistent or recurring symptoms, long-term monitoring.


Recognizing these distinctions is crucial in figuring out when to consult a pulmonologist for appropriate treatment.

What Does a Pulmonologist Do?


Pulmonologists detect and deal with different lung diseases via thorough examinations. Their work consists of carrying out comprehensive physical examinations and acquiring comprehensive case histories. They might utilize imaging tests like X-rays or CT scans to assess lung conditions. Pulmonologists additionally translate pulmonary function tests, which gauge the lung's capacity to take in and use air effectively.


Sometimes, they suggest medicines, advise way of life adjustments, or refer patients for further interventions such as recovery. By managing complex conditions, these experts team up with various other healthcare providers to guarantee thorough care.


Comprehending Pulmonary Diagnostics and Procedures


Pulmonary diagnostics encompass various procedures that aid recognize and examine lung illness. Common examinations consist of lung function tests (PFTs) and bronchoscopy. PFTs evaluate just how well the lungs function by measuring air movement, lung quantities, and gas exchange.


Bronchoscopy permits direct visualization of the air passages making use of an adaptable tube, which can assist diagnose infections, lumps, or other abnormalities. Various other diagnostic devices consist of upper body X-rays, CT scans, and blood tests.


For complicated cases, a pulmonologist might recommend innovative treatments like lung biopsies or thoracentesis, which involve accumulating examples from the lungs for analysis. Comprehending these diagnostics empowers people to engage proactively in their care.

Detecting and Dealing With Bronchial Asthma


Medical diagnosis of bronchial asthma usually involves an extensive assessment that includes medical history, checkup, and lung feature examinations. A breathing physician may use devices such as spirometry to gauge lung ability and assess air movement obstruction.


Treatment commonly consists of using inhalers, which can be categorized right into two main kinds: relievers and controllers. Relievers offer quick remedy for signs, while controllers are taken on a regular basis to decrease swelling. Educational resources and person support programs can boost conformity, helping individuals effectively manage their problem.


Handling Persistent Obstructive Pulmonary Illness (COPD)


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Condition (COPD) is a modern problem often related to smoking. It includes persistent bronchitis and emphysema, both causing air flow limitations.


Efficient monitoring involves smoking cessation, pulmonary rehab, and using drugs such as bronchodilators. These drugs function by relaxing air passage muscle mass to enhance breathing. Regular follow-ups with a respiratory doctor make sure tracking of disease development and change of treatment plans. Way of life modifications, including exercise and appropriate nutrition, further support managing COPD signs and symptoms.

Interstitial Lung Condition: An Overview


Interstitial lung illness (ILD) is a team of conditions, primarily impacting the interstitium, the cells and space around the alveoli in the lungs. This causes inflammation and scarring, hindering oxygen exchange. Usual types of ILD include idiopathic pulmonary fibrosis and sarcoidosis.


Signs often include a consistent coughing, shortness of breath, and tiredness. Early medical diagnosis is vital for management, which may involve medications such as corticosteroids or immunosuppressants. Routine tracking with pulmonary function tests is necessary to examine illness progression.


Cystic Fibrosis and Pulmonary Care


Cystic fibrosis (CF) is an inherited condition that affects the lungs and digestive system. It results in the production of thick, sticky mucus, blocking air flow and triggering regular lung infections. Signs include a chronic coughing, wheezing, and difficulty breathing.


Recurring pulmonary care entails routine check-ups with a pulmonologist. Therapy may include respiratory tract clearance methods, breathed in medicines, and possibly lung hair transplant in serious situations. Comprehensive management not just focuses on respiratory system health and wellness but additionally includes nutrition and physical activity, making cooperation with healthcare providers important.

Breathing Workouts for Lung Wellness


Taking a breath workouts play a critical duty in boosting lung ability and performance. Methods such as diaphragmatic breathing motivate deep breaths, making best use of oxygen consumption.


Secret Exercises:



  • Diaphragmatic Breathing: Concentrate on utilizing the diaphragm rather than superficial upper body breathing. This approach helps in increasing the lungs completely.

  • Pursed Lip Breathing: Inhale via the nose and exhale gradually through pursed lips. This strategy assists improve breath control and advertises leisure.

  • Incentive Spirometry: This gadget encourages slow-moving and deep breathing, beneficial for those recovering from surgical procedure.


Regular method of these workouts can enhance endurance and reduce the danger of respiratory conditions.
